Abstract:

This volume contains the four-day program plus these papers: 'Are you being served? student services and amenities in TAFE' & 'Are you being served? client perspectives on student services and amenities in TAFE' - Damon Anderson (see TD/ANTA 82.37 for full report); 'Federal government youth training plans: a critical evaluation' - Damon Anderson; 'Reading the market: a critical review of literature on the training market' - Damon Anderson (see TD/VIC 45.14 for full report); 'The 'e' in vocational education and training' - John Blakeley; 'Best of both worlds: research methodologies in a benchmarking framework' - Laura Brearley (workshop notes); 'Statistical data for research on the transition of young people' - Gerald Burke (see TD/TNC 47.67 for full report); 'Researcher's reflections on methodology: longitudinal evaluation of CBT in action' - Lisa Frank; 'Converging general and vocational education: some issues of implementation' - R. Funnell; 'Some outcomes from a study of competency based training as a change in vocational education (competency based training and classroom practice)' - Graeme Harper; 'Value of lifelong learning enabling skills gained in the workplace' - Lesley Harrison; 'Longitudinal evaluation of the CBT in action scheme: findings' - John Kelleher & Josephine Murray; 'Training Australia's farm workforce: implications for profitability' - Sue Kilpatrick (see TD/TAS 48.01 for full report); 'Identification and further integration of key competencies into the curriculum, delivery, assessment and reporting of apprenticeships - automotive; building and construction; electrical / electronics; engineering; hospitality' - Cathy Down & Megan Lilly; 'ACER's longitudinal databases' - Michael Long & Lyn Robinson; 'Looking at what we say: some tools for analysing communication patterns in teaching' - Michele McGill; 'University - TAFE articulation in Queensland' - R. Millican; 'Australian training statistics: part 1, national overview, 1 January to 31 March 1996' - NCVER; 'Approaches to technical teacher education: implications for the Universiti Brunei Darussalam' - Kevin O'Neill; 'Workplace learning and change: reflections upon an investigation of workplaces as learning environments' - Robin Sefton & Peter Waterhouse (see TD/TNC 46.15 for full report); 'Restoring an industry: more than just teaching - casting technology' - Ray Tolhurts; 'Impact of proposed post-compulsory change on secondary schools in the Cairns region' - Gail Walker; 'Role for research in informing the construction of policies, programmes and operational procedures in vocational education and training' - Richard Watkins.
